About Old Time Radio Theater
Old Time Radio Theater is a curated feed of scripted mystery dramas drawn from older radio series. Recent episodes include CBS Radio Mystery Theater titles alongside Suspense and Yours Truly Johnny Dollar. That mix gives the show a useful range: gothic narration, expense-account mystery, psychological threat, and puzzle-box suspense all sit in the same lane. The stories are theatrical from the first minute. A narrator may invite the audience into terrifying imagination, introduce a moral question, or set a scene with heightened detail before the plot begins to tighten. Then the dialogue takes over. The excerpts feature buried bodies, blood in a mountain cabin, a bride who vanishes from a balcony, an apparent ghost at midnight, and a girl said to find lost things. The material keeps returning to murder, fear, greed, revenge, hidden guilt, and the unstable line between the supernatural and the explainable. It is melodramatic in the old radio sense. Accusations land hard. Villains speak plainly. Innocent rooms become trapdoors. Even the credits can feel like part of the spell, with closing reflections and invitations back to another macabre adventure. The appeal is not contemporary realism. It is the compressed pleasure of voice, music, suspense timing, and a plot built to turn on revelation. Some entries are grim. Others are almost playful in their dark wit. The show suits a listener who enjoys vintage audio drama as drama first: acted scenes, heightened narration, and stories that move quickly toward danger. It also works for listeners curious about how mystery, horror, and detective storytelling sounded across different radio series. Old Time Radio Theater’s strongest quality is its variety within a narrow mood. It stays near murder and suspense, but the shape changes from episode to episode: cursed-seeming places, family betrayals, criminal bargains, eerie coincidences, and investigations that test what characters think they know.
